in a space i'm uing the documentation theme because it is very important the left navigation menu, at the same time i'd like to modify the layout of all pages for this space to insert a macro automatically in all pages... How I could do it?

It is possible, but only in the header (very top) or footer (very bottom) of the page.

Go to "Space Admin" -> "Themes" -> Click "Configure Theme" -> then you will see two text boxes, one for header and one for footer. The macro will need to be inserted here using the old Confluence wiki markup. It's basically {macroName} or {macroName:parameter=value|parameter2=value2}

If you need to figure out the names of the parameters, just click the "View Storage Format" menu option for a page and then map those to the wiki markup format.
